WebAppositives. An appositive is a noun or pronoun — often with modifiers — set beside another noun or pronoun to explain or identify it. Here are some examples of appositives (the noun or pronoun will be in blue, the appositive will be in red ). Your friend Bill is in trouble. My brother's car, a sporty red convertible with bucket seats, is ... WebBlock quotations start on their own line. The entire block quotation is indented 0.5 inches, the same as the indentation for a new paragraph, and is double spaced. Block quotations are not surrounded by any quotation marks. The punctuation at the end of the block quotation goes before the citation. The ending citation is included on the last ... Improper comma use can have the opposite effect; it can lead to … WebNote: The which clause is set off by commas.) And what about who? That rule is a little simpler: Whenever you are referring to a person (or people), use who or whom instead of that or which. Example: The jurors, who had been sequestered for a month, looked tired. (Because The jurors refers to people, use who instead of which.)
